4D-HyCoSy联合宫腔压力测量对输卵管性不孕患者输卵管通畅性预测效能

Predictive Efficacy of 4D-HyCoSy Combined with Uterine Cavity Pressure Measurement on Tubal Patency inPatients with Tubal Infertility

摘要 目的 探讨四维子宫输卵管超声造影(4D-HyCoSy)联合宫腔压力测量对输卵管性不孕患者输卵管通畅性预测效能。方法 选取2020年2月—2022年5月收治的输卵管性不孕132例,均行4D-HyCoSy检查,并在检查期间测量宫腔压力,观察造影剂逆流状态下二者联合对输卵管通畅情况的诊断效能。结果 4D-HyCoSy对输卵管性不孕患者输卵管通畅性的诊断准确率为83.33%,出现逆流42例。造影剂逆流状态下宫腔注药压力低于无逆流状态下宫腔注药压力(P<0.01)。逆流状态下宫腔压力测量输卵管双侧阻塞、一侧阻塞或一侧通而不畅、不完全通畅、双侧通畅的曲线下面积(AUC)分别为0.759、0.564、0.509、0.980。造影剂逆流状态下4D-HyCoSy和宫腔压力测量联合检测对输卵管性不孕患者输卵管双侧阻塞诊断效能的AUC大于单一检测(P<0.01)。结论 4D-HyCoSy检查期间出现造影剂逆流状态后联合宫腔压力测量能够提高输卵管通畅度诊断率。 Objective To investigate the predictive efficacy of 4D-HyCoSy combined with uterine cavity pressure measurement on tubal patency in patients with tubal infertility.Methods A total of 132 patients with tubal infertility admitted from February 2020 to May 2022 were selected.All of them underwent 4D-HyCoSy examination,and uterine cavity pressure was measured during examination to observe the diagnostic efficacy of the combination of the two methods for tubal patency under the state of countercurrent contrast agent.Results The accuracy rate of 4D-HyCoSy diagnosis of tubal patency in tubal infertility patients was 83.33%,and 42 cases had reflux.The intrauterine injection pressure in counter-current state was lower than that in no counter-current state(P<0.01).The area under the curve(AUC)of uterine cavity pressure measurement of bilateral obstruction,unilateral obstruction,unilateral without obstruction and patency,incomplete patency and bilateral patency under the state of countercurrent contrast agent were 0.759,0.564,0.509 and 0.980,respectively.The AUC of 4D-HyCoSy combined with uterine cavity pressure measurement under the state of countercurrent contrast agent in the diagnosis of bilateral tubal obstruction in patients with tubal infertility was greater than that of single detection(P<0.01).Conclusion Combined intrauterine cavity pressure measurement under the state of countercurrent contrast agent during 4DHyCoSy examination can improve the diagnostic rate of fallopian tube patency.
